Self discipline seems to have an outsized impact on how someone’s life plays out and so we’d love to hear about how you developed yours?

My self-discipline stems from my desire to be successful, healthy, and good looking. Self-discipline is not a physical place you can discover; rather, it is a skill that can be developed through various practices and strategies. It involves the ability to focus on long-term goals, resist impulses, and stay motivated even in the face of challenges. Building self-discipline requires consistent effort and a willingness to change your behaviors.

The motivation to improve often arises from the realization that your current approach is not effective. Ignoring your problems typically allows them to worsen, and trying to be disciplined without genuine commitment can lead to feelings of inadequacy.

Consider self-discipline as a superpower: it is a crucial skill to cultivate, yet many people do not know where to start.

With that in mind, you can begin telling yourself that you will:

– Take small actions to improve your situation.
– Push yourself slightly outside of your comfort zone to improve over time.
– In order to develop this vital skill- push yourself to get better over time.
– Practice self-discipline consistently.

Let’s take a small detour – maybe you can share a bit about yourself before we dive back into some of the other questions we had for you?

I am the owner and CEO of Heels and Horsepower. I was born and raised in Fortaleza, Brazil.

In 2022, I took over ownership of Heels and Horsepower to unite like-minded women through friendship and enable them to showcase their love, appreciation, and knowledge of all things automotive. We are a members-only car club. Our club hosts two to four official events and a few pop-ups across Houston’s Uptown and River Oaks neighborhoods yearly. We have two membership levels, Personal and Concierge, although all members are guided by our rules and regulations handbook. Prospect members are accepted following an existing member’s referral and an application submitted through our website. I plan on expanding the business nationwide through a franchise and merchandise line. Our next event is a summer trip to Dallas at the beginning of August.

What I’m most proud and excited about H&H is that it creates instant communities among our members. We are bound by friendship and support each other.
